Since releasing Team Fortress 2 as part of 2007's Orange Box, developer Valve has expanded the multiplayer shooter at a breakneck pace, adding dozens of new weapons and items for players to find, trade, and use to mercilessly slaughter each other. Grenade Launcher
The Grenade Launcher has an attack interval of 0.60 seconds and a charge time of 0 seconds. It has a point blank damage of 132 points, a medium range damage of 132 points and a critical damage of 300 points. It has a long range damage of 132 points.

Stickybomb Launcher
The Stickybomb Launcher has an attack interval of 0.60 seconds and a charge time of 0.67 seconds. It has a point blank damage of 153 points, a medium range damage of 153 points and a critical damage of 353 points. It has a long range damage of 153 points.
